Joseph Rousseau leads Wayfinder Law, a law firm dedicated to providing clients exceptional service in the areas of 1) estate planning, wills and trusts, 2) lawsuits and trials, 3) personal injury and wrongful death claims, and 4) probate and estate administration. He founded the firm after nearly a decade working at one of the largest law firms in the St. Louis region. Wayfinder Law’s philosophy follows the “golden rule” – to treat clients how we would want to be treated.
Joseph’s desire to become a trial attorney arose after he suffered a serious injury while working at a metal foundry after graduating from St. Louis University High School. His desire to help people with estate planning stems from his witnessing families struggle with the terrible problems that can occur because of a lack of good planning . Both of these experiences shaped how he treats, and works for, his clients.
Joseph obtained a degree in finance from Miami University and later graduated with honors from the University of Illinois College of Law. He is licensed in Missouri, Illinois, and several federal courts.
